If it's for pure and generic gaming, the obvious changes would be
drop the mobo to the TUF PLUS which is great
dropping the CPU to the 3700x or even 3600 (not X)
dropping the RAM to 16gb as 32gb is a waste anyway
a less expensive CPU cooler
probably not buying a Seagate Firecuda (it's not really that great anyway)
possibly switching the GPU to an RX 5700 XT depending on the savings.
